Finding Reliable Window Installers: A Comprehensive Guide
Replacing or setting up new windows is an investment that can considerably improve the visual appeal, energy efficiency, and total worth of a home. However, the success of this job heavily relies on working with the right window installer. This article intends to offer homeowners with a thorough understanding of how to Find Window Installers reliable window installers, guaranteeing that this vital home improvement task is executed efficiently and professionally.
Importance of Choosing the Right Window Installer
When it pertains to window installation, cutting corners by employing inexperienced or unqualified installers can result in a host of problems, such as:
Improper Installation: Can trigger air leakages, water intrusion, and lowered energy efficiency.Guarantee Issues: Many window manufacturers need professional installation to promote guarantee validity.Security Hazards: Incorrectly set up windows may present security risks, especially in case of severe weather.
Provided these ramifications, discovering a skilled window installer is paramount. Here are numerous actions and tips to help homeowners in their search.
Actions to Find Window Installers1. Research Study Local Installers
The initial step in your search need to include local research study. Make use of various resources to assemble a list of possible window installers in your area.
Online Search: Websites like Google and Yelp can provide consumer reviews and scores.Social network: Platforms such as Facebook and Instagram can showcase installers' work and consumer feedback.Word of Mouth: Speak to good friends, family, or neighbors who just recently undertook window installations.2. Inspect Qualifications and Experience
As soon as you have a list of potential installers, checking their qualifications is important:
Licensing: Ensure the specialist possesses the needed licenses to operate in your state or region.Insurance: Verify that they have liability insurance and employee's settlement to protect you from any liability throughout the installation.Experience: Ask the length of time they have actually been in the window installation company and whether they specialize in residential or commercial tasks.3. Seek Quotes and Compare Prices
After limiting your choices, demand quotes from a minimum of 3 various installers. Here are some considerations:
Ensure that each quote consists of a breakdown of expenses, materials, and services.Beware of exceptionally low quotes, as they might show substandard products or unskilled labor.Inquire about financing choices if necessary.4. Demand References and Review Past Work
A dependable installer should have a portfolio of previous tasks and a list of referrals:
Contact References: Speak with previous customers about their experience, the quality of work, and whether the job was completed on time and within budget plan.Visit Completed Projects: If possible, visit previous setups to evaluate the quality firsthand.5. Examine Customer Service
Great customer care can be the differentiator in between an acceptable and extraordinary experience:
Are they responsive to questions and concerns?Do they offer clear descriptions about the installation process?6. Understand Warranties
Ask about the service warranties supplied by both the window producer and the installer. A solid warranty can use peace of mind concerning quality:

Understanding the monetary aspect of window installation is crucial. The expenses can vary substantially based upon factors such as:
Type of Windows: Different window designs and materials (vinyl, wood, fiberglass, and so on) can have varying costs.Variety of Windows: More windows result in greater labor and product expenses.Installation Complexity: Special installations, such as those requiring substantial frame work or replacements, might increase costs.Typical Cost BreakdownWindow TypeAverage Price Range (per window)Vinyl₤ 400 - ₤ 800Wood₤ 800 - ₤ 2,000Fiberglass₤ 900 - ₤ 1,500Aluminum₤ 300 - ₤ 700FAQsWhat should I look for in a window installer?
Key qualities consist of valid licenses, insurance, experience, client reviews, and warranty offerings.
The length of time does window installation generally take?
The installation time differs depending on the number of windows and complexity, however most installations can be completed within a day or more.
Exist financing options readily available for window installations?
Many installers use funding plans or can advise loan providers to assist homeowners in handling expenses.
Can I DIY my window installation?
While some property owners may choose DIY, professional installation is suggested to avoid potential pitfalls that include lack of experience.
What can I do to prepare for window installation?
Tidying up the area around the windows, removing window treatments, and ensuring access to electricity can help facilitate a smoother installation process.
